I have a thunderjet 2004 with a 350 and an american pump. I can not get the boat to plane. The motor runs smooth, but just sounds like it's not getting fuel. It will come up to about 2600 rpm and just stop. I changed the water filter, and replaced the plugs with no change. The motor is injected.

Your timing is not advancing I believe or is terribly retarded ...
It could also be the filter screen in the fuel tank itself ...
Sometimes a old fuel line can collapse while running and restrict fuel also ...:twocents:

Sounds like a major tuneup is in order ... Might check the coil wires for corroded connections also...
How old is the distributor ???
This could also be attributed to faulty injectors and low fuel pressure ... Time for a little T.L.C.
